Pagination on the Copperline public API is cursor-based. Clients pass an opaque cursor; never expose raw offsets. Default page size is 50, hard cap 200. Cursors are signed server-side so clients cannot forge positions, and they expire after 15 minutes. When standing up your local instance, the cursor signer reads its key from the environment file at boot. Once your config directory exists, add this line to the env file:

sealed setting: LEDGER_TOKEN20=6148d35bbb480b0ab79e

Handover for plugin authors: the Trailview audit-log viewer now exposes a stable read-only plugin API as of release 4.2. Filters, redaction hooks, and export adapters are all documented in the developer guide; please note that redaction hooks run before your filter sees the event, so test with the synthetic stream first. The sandbox account rotates weekly, and Henna will post schedule changes. To unseal the sandbox credential bundle, enter the recovery passphrase below.

strongbox words: druvan-lamys-eliius-jorax-istox-soreth-ulays-gilix-ralix-oliiel-norwyn-casvan-praius

Minutes — Management Meeting, Torsby Lease

Present: heads of department; chair: Operations Director.

1. Landlord Ashgrove Properties offered three-year extension, rent flat, service charge up 4%.
2. Facilities recommended countering with two-year term plus break option.
3. Finance confirmed budget headroom of 90k for relocation if talks fail.
4. Legal to redraft heads of terms by Thursday.
5. Next review in two weeks.

Actions assigned; see tracker. The confidential rationale for the fallback position is noted below.

management briefing: Headcount on the Belix team goes from 60 to 93 by the end of November. Gross margin on Belix came in at 23 percent against a plan of 47 percent.

Handover — mail room move, for whoever covers Monday. The old Bellard Wing mail room closes Friday at 17:00; everything shifts to Room 1.14 over the weekend. Couriers may still head to the old door out of habit, so please redirect them politely. Registered post goes in the grey cabinet until the new shelving arrives Tuesday. To open Room 1.14 for the first sort, enter the code below.

turnstile pass: bdg-YEOZLM-79341408